A Portrait of a Gentleman Collector The Late Beloved Bill Lassiter Y ou won't find Bill Lassiter's name on the vaunted list of Artnews Top 200 Collectors or inscribed upon the stone donor walls of the Museum of Fine Arts, Houston, yet his impact was huge. On the occasion of the discovery of a cache of never-before-published photographs of Lassiter's collection taken soon after his death in 2019, PaperCity looks at the legacy of one of Houston's most discerning and charming collectors — deciphering how a gentleman of modest means who lived in a small, tidy Montrose bungalow became the heart and soul of the Houston art world. When Bill Lassiter passed away on February 11, 2019, the close- knit Houston art community mourned.
